WANTED: Canada's Fastest-Growing Companies for the new PROFIT 200

PROFIT Magazine makes its call for entries

TORONTO, Feb. 25 /CNW/ – “When I launched my first business,” says
Dragons’ Den’s Robert Herjavec, “I had two goals in mind: to survive,
and to make the PROFIT 100 ranking.” Herjavec, CEO of The Herjavec
Group, achieved both. So did Mike Lazaridis and Jim Balsillie of
Research in Motion, Clive Beddoe of WestJet Airlines and Tony Lacavera
of Wind Mobile and Globalive Communications.

These CEOs understood the benefits of participating in Canada’s most
exciting business ranking and awards program. Since 1989, the ranking
of Canada’s Fastest-Growing Companies has celebrated the success of the
best and brightest companies from all sectors of the economy. Now, in
its 23rd year, it’s expanding to give full recognition to 200 of the
nation’s most entrepreneurial companies—which is why it has been
renamed the PROFIT 200.

About PROFIT magazine:

PROFIT: Your Guide to Business Success is Canada’s preeminent
publication dedicated to the management issues and opportunities facing
small and mid-sized businesses. For 29 years, Canadian entrepreneurs
and senior managers across a vast array of economic sectors have
remained loyal to PROFIT because it’s a timely and reliable source of
actionable information that helps them achieve business success and get
the recognition they deserve for generating positive economic and
social change. Published six times a year by Rogers Publishing Ltd.,
PROFIT is distributed almost exclusively to the chief executives of
companies with five to 250 employees and annual revenue of $1 million
to $25 million
, reaching more than 300,000 readers across Canada. Visit
